The dual-coil solenoid valve cannot open properly with a 6 kg air supply, but it opens normally with a 4 kg air supply

2019-03-19View Original

Thread Content

As the title suggests, with a gas supply pressure of 0.6 MPa, the valve fails to open properly; it releases air as soon as it is actuated, suggesting that the gas is going through a bypass route rather than reaching the cylinder. Trying to lower the air supply pressure to 0.4 MPa allowed it to open properly. The valve closes properly. Analysis: The cylinder should not have any air leaks (otherwise, it wouldn’t shut off properly either). The seal ring of the spool in the solenoid valve body should be in good condition (no leakage at 0.4 pressure, but leakage at 0.6 pressure? It doesn’t make sense). The seal ring of the pilot system should also be fine (the entire set of pilot valve components was replaced, but the problem persisted after a couple of strokes). Suspecting insufficient suction force of the solenoid coil? (A low-power 1.8W coil is used.) Experts or brothers who have encountered similar situations could offer some advice. Thank you first! ! !

It is recommended to check whether the operating conditions of your solenoid valve are within the specified range. Also check whether the valve seat gasket has been damaged by blowing. For such issues, it is necessary to determine whether they are problems inherent in the equipment from the start or issues that arise later on. For problems that arise later on, it’s best to replace everything at once and try again. If it is congenital, then issues related to design selection need to be studied.

Is the air pressure too high? However, the operating pressure of this valve is within 1 MPa. The operating voltage was also checked under a load of 22.8V DC; the data showed that an operating voltage of 85% of the nominal value, namely 20.4V DC, was sufficient.
Reply #42019-03-20
The operating conditions, including voltage, air pressure, and air source cleanliness, are all within the specified range. The manufacturer’s after-sales inspection showed that the sealing ring inside the valve was in good condition; meanwhile, the entire pilot valve core and its seals were replaced. Yet the problem persisted after two or three attempts at fixing it, and replacing the entire solenoid valve also did not resolve the issue fundamentally. Currently, it is planned to replace the coils with higher power consumption in order to determine the impact of the holding force. And confirm again whether there is internal air leakage in the cylinder.

Try changing the brand, or give it a cleaning; check whether there is a problem with the \"trinity\" system for supplying air to the solenoid valve (i.e., filtering, pressure reduction, and oiling). Such as clogged filters, issues with pressure relief valves, and problems with the amount of oil injected.
